Does Waterman's hard water damage my water heater and fixtures?

Private wells in Waterman deliver water with high mineral content that accelerates scale buildup. Water heaters accumulate sediment that reduces efficiency and can cause premature failure. Fixtures develop mineral deposits that restrict flow and damage seals. Installing a whole-house water softener protects appliances and extends their service life significantly.

Why do my copper pipes keep developing small leaks?

Copper pipes from 1974 often fail at solder joints due to decades of mineral buildup and thermal expansion. The solder used in that era reacts with our hard water, creating weak points that develop pinhole leaks. Joint calcification reduces pipe diameter over time, causing pressure issues. These failures typically occur where pipes connect to fixtures or change direction.

What should I do before spring thaw to prevent plumbing problems?

Before temperatures rise above freezing consistently, insulate exposed pipes in crawl spaces and basements. Check outdoor spigots for frost damage and ensure proper drainage away from your foundation. Monitor water pressure during thaw periods when ground shifting can stress main lines. These precautions help avoid the burst pipes we commonly see after 14-degree winter lows.

Are there special considerations for plumbing in rural Waterman homes?

Rural Waterman properties with private wells and septic systems require different maintenance than municipal connections. Well pumps need regular servicing to maintain consistent pressure without damaging pipes. Septic systems demand careful water usage management to prevent overload and backup. These systems operate independently, so understanding their interaction prevents costly cross-contamination issues.
